1. Authenticity
Authenticity constitutes a foundational pillar in the reliability and utility of healthcare service evaluations. Genuine reviews, untainted by bias or fabrication, accurately reflect patient experiences. The presence of inauthentic feedback undermines the credibility of the entire review ecosystem, potentially leading prospective patients to make ill-informed decisions regarding their care. The cause-and-effect relationship is clear: authenticity begets informed choices, while its absence fosters distrust and misdirection. Consider a scenario where a clinic actively solicits positive reviews from employees, masking underlying issues with patient care; such manipulation compromises the integrity of the information available to the public.
Determining the validity of presented opinions remains a persistent challenge. Healthcare providers may attempt to artificially inflate their ratings, while competitors might engage in campaigns to discredit rivals. Verifying review authorship, scrutinizing patterns of suspiciously similar positive or negative comments, and analyzing the reviewer’s history across multiple platforms can aid in discerning genuine feedback from manufactured narratives. For example, a surge of identical five-star reviews posted within a short timeframe should raise immediate concerns about their veracity.
The impact of authentic evaluation extends beyond individual patient decisions. It fosters accountability within healthcare organizations, incentivizing them to maintain high standards of service delivery. Conversely, compromised evaluation diminishes the impetus for improvement, potentially perpetuating substandard care. Upholding the integrity of patient opinions, therefore, serves as a crucial element in fostering a healthcare environment characterized by transparency and patient-centricity.

4. Sentiment Analysis
Sentiment analysis, the computational determination of emotional tone in text, represents a critical component in interpreting user feedback related to healthcare services. Within the context of “lavender sky health reviews,” it offers a structured method for quantifying subjective opinions concerning patient experiences. This process transcends simple positive or negative classifications, delving into nuanced emotions such as satisfaction, frustration, or anxiety. A cause-and-effect relationship exists; the perceived quality of healthcare directly influences patient sentiment, which is then expressed through online evaluations. For example, a patient undergoing a successful and compassionate treatment is more likely to express positive sentiments compared to someone experiencing long wait times and impersonal care.
The practical significance of sentiment analysis lies in its ability to aggregate and summarize large volumes of textual data, providing healthcare providers with actionable insights. Manual review of hundreds or thousands of evaluations proves inefficient; sentiment analysis automates this process. Consider a scenario where sentiment analysis identifies a recurring theme of dissatisfaction related to post-operative pain management. This discovery prompts the healthcare facility to investigate its pain management protocols, leading to improvements in patient comfort and subsequent enhancements in overall satisfaction. Furthermore, predictive modeling can utilize historical sentiment data to anticipate potential issues, allowing for proactive intervention. For instance, if sentiment scores consistently decline during specific periods, it may indicate seasonal staffing shortages or increased patient volume impacting service quality.
In summary, sentiment analysis transforms raw textual data from “lavender sky health reviews” into quantifiable metrics that healthcare providers can leverage for continuous improvement. Challenges remain in accurately interpreting sarcastic or ambiguous language, but the benefits of automating the analysis of patient sentiment far outweigh the limitations. This integration fosters a more patient-centric healthcare environment, where feedback directly informs service enhancements and contributes to improved patient outcomes.

Tips
Navigating healthcare choices necessitates a strategic approach to available information. Utilizing public sentiment effectively empowers individuals to make informed decisions regarding providers and treatments.
Tip 1: Prioritize Recency: Recent user opinions offer the most accurate reflection of current service quality and operational procedures. Focus on evaluations posted within the last six to twelve months.
Tip 2: Assess Authenticity: Scrutinize evaluations for indicators of manipulation, such as generic phrasing, excessive positivity or negativity, and suspicious posting patterns. Seek out detailed, specific accounts of patient experiences.
Tip 3: Consider Multiple Sources: Rely on a diverse range of platforms and review sites to gather a comprehensive understanding of a provider’s reputation. Cross-reference information to identify consistent themes and potential biases.
Tip 4: Evaluate Comprehensiveness: Prioritize evaluations that address multiple facets of the patient experience, including appointment scheduling, communication effectiveness, treatment efficacy, and facility environment.
Tip 5: Analyze Sentiment Contextually: Interpret user opinions within the context of individual expectations and medical conditions. Recognize that subjective experiences may vary significantly.
Tip 6: Examine Provider Responses: Assess how healthcare providers respond to user evaluations, both positive and negative. Active engagement and proactive problem-solving demonstrate a commitment to patient satisfaction.
Tip 7: Identify Recurring Themes: Focus on recurring patterns and consistent feedback across multiple evaluations. These patterns offer valuable insights into the strengths and weaknesses of a healthcare provider.
By adhering to these guidelines, individuals can effectively leverage public sentiment to navigate the complexities of healthcare choices and make informed decisions aligned with their specific needs and preferences.
